0027245: DRAW command to test binary persistence for shapes
- Added new static methods Read and Write in BinTools class to store/retrieve a shape in binary format. - Added new draw commands "binsave" and "binrestore" - Added test cases to test the new methods. - Updated documantation with desription of the new BinTools class methods and corresponding BRepTools class methods.

@subsection occt_modat_5_6 Storage of shapes
|
||||
|
||||
**BRepTools** and **BinTools** packages contain methods *Read* and *Write* allowing to read and write a Shape to/from a stream or a file.
|
||||
The methods provided by **BRepTools** package use ASCII storage format; **BinTools** package use binary format.
|
||||
Each of these methods has two arguments:
|
||||
- a *TopoDS_Shape* object to be read/written;
|
||||
- a stream object or a file name to read from/write to.
|
||||
|
||||
The following sample code reads a shape from ASCII file and writes it to a binary one:
|
||||
|
||||
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~{.cpp}
|
||||
TopoDS_Shape aShape;
|
||||
if (BRepTools::Read (aShape, "source_file.txt")) {
|
||||
BinTools::Write (aShape, "result_file.bin");
|
||||
}
|
||||
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
